Abstract
In an apparatus for adapting the pressing force of a control roller on a control can in a sheet-processing machine by a torsion spring, the apparatus either changes the effective spring length or the spring stiffness as a function of the rotational speed of the sheet-processing machine. The spring can be a torsion spring rod with an actuator setting the spring force by changing the prestress. A stiffening element can be connected to the torsion spring rod and set the spring force by changing the spring stiffness of the torsion spring rod.
